Sat 1866893090580178

decimal
677028.590580178
degree
0°47028′1668″590580178‴
percentile
88.89967107779816%
name
apxfxybnmdr
cycle
0
epoch
3
period
335
block
677028
offset
590580178
timestamp
rarity
common